The Role of Love in Leadership: Maintaining Healthy Boundaries

dc:description.abstractThis thesis explored how to promote love-led leadership while maintaining healthy boundaries in the nonprofit sector. The methodology was action research and the methods included photovoice and a survey. This study yielded four findings, four conclusions, and three recommendations. Key findings indicated that love-led leadership embodies the values of compassion and empathy and is best practised in organizations in which values are highlighted and honoured. Additionally, participants suggested enacting love-led leadership while maintaining healthy boundaries gives rise to practical challenges. The recommendations suggest that nonprofits encourage clear and healthy boundaries, continue to embody compassion, respect, responsibility, and empathy as leaders and frontline staff, and establish individual organizational values. Calls for future research include documenting how love-led leadership is enacted within the context of clear professional boundaries.
